ثبت تجهیزات موجودی شبکه php

ثبت تجهیزات موجودی شبکه php
ثبت تجهیزات موجودی شبکه با PHP

برای مدیریت و ثبت تجهیزات موجودی شبکه، استفاده از PHP می‌تواند راه‌حل مناسبی باشد. این پروسه شامل چندین مرحله مهم است که در ادامه به تفصیل شرح داده می‌شود.

طراحی پایگاه داده


ابتدا، نیاز به طراحی یک پایگاه داده SQL داریم. این پایگاه داده باید شامل جدول‌هایی برای ذخیره اطلاعات تجهیزات باشد. مثلاً می‌توانیم جدولی به نام `equipment` ایجاد کنیم که شامل فیلدهایی مانند:

- `id` (کلید اصلی)
- `name` (نام تجهیز)
- `type` (نوع تجهیز)
- `serial_number` (شماره سریال)
- `purchase_date` (تاریخ خرید)
- `status` (وضعیت)

ارتباط با پایگاه داده


پس از طراحی پایگاه داده، باید به آن متصل شویم. در PHP، می‌توانیم از PDO یا MySQLi برای این کار استفاده کنیم. برای مثال، با استفاده از PDO، می‌توانیم به صورت زیر عمل کنیم:

```php
$dsn = 'mysql:host=localhost;dbname=network_inventory';
$username = 'root';
$password = '';

try {
$db = new PDO($dsn, $username, $password);
} catch (PDOException $e) {
echo 'Connection failed: ' . $e->getMessage();
}
```

ثبت تجهیزات


برای ثبت تجهیز جدید، نیاز به ایجاد یک فرم HTML داریم. این فرم شامل فیلدهای مربوط به اطلاعات تجهیز است. سپس با استفاده از PHP، می‌توانیم اطلاعات وارد شده را در پایگاه داده ذخیره کنیم.

```html







```

در فایل `add_equipment.php`، می‌توانیم اطلاعات را پردازش کنیم:

```php
if ($_SERVER['REQUEST_METHOD'] == 'POST') {
$name = $_POST['name'];
$type = $_POST['type'];
$serial_number = $_POST['serial_number'];
$purchase_date = $_POST['purchase_date'];

$stmt = $db->prepare("INSERT INTO equipment (name, type, serial_number, purchase_date) VALUES (?, ?, ?, ?)");
$stmt->execute([$name, $type, $serial_number, $purchase_date]);
}
```

مدیریت موجودی


علاوه بر ثبت تجهیزات، ممکن است نیاز باشد که موجودی را مدیریت کنیم. این شامل ویرایش، حذف و مشاهده تجهیزات است. برای این کار می‌توانیم از صفحات جداگانه استفاده کنیم که به کاربر اجازه می‌دهد تا تجهیزات را مشاهده و مدیریت کند.

نتیجه‌گیری


در نهایت، استفاده از PHP برای ثبت و مدیریت تجهیزات موجودی شبکه، یک راهکار مؤثر است. با پیاده‌سازی مراحل فوق، می‌توان به سادگی این سیستم را راه‌اندازی کرد و به راحتی تجهیزات را مدیریت نمود.

توضیحات درباره اسکریپت ثبت تجهیزات موجودی شبکه مبتنی بر وب


اسکریپت ثبت تجهیزات موجودی شبکه یک ابزار کاربردی و مفید است که به کاربران این امکان را می‌دهد تا تجهیزات مختلف شبکه خود را به‌راحتی مدیریت و ثبت کنند. در دنیای امروز، مدیریت تجهیزات شبکه به یک نیاز اساسی تبدیل شده است.

این اسکریپت به‌طور خاص بر پایه فریم‌ورک PHP CodeIgniter طراحی شده است که به دلیل ساختار منظم و کارآمد خود، محبوبیت زیادی دارد.

ویژگی‌های کلیدی


از جمله ویژگی‌های مهم این اسکریپت می‌توان به موارد زیر اشاره کرد:

- رابط کاربری ساده: طراحی کاربرپسند، به کاربران این امکان را می‌دهد که به‌راحتی با سیستم کار کنند.

- مدیریت تجهیزات: کاربران می‌توانند تمام تجهیزات خود را ثبت، ویرایش و حذف کنند. این ویژگی به مدیریت بهتر موجودی کمک می‌کند.

- گزارش‌گیری: قابلیت ایجاد گزارش‌های مختلف، به کاربران این امکان را می‌دهد که وضعیت تجهیزات خود را به‌دقت رصد کنند.

- پشتیبانی از چند کاربر: این اسکریپت قابلیت مدیریت چند کاربر را دارد، که به تیم‌های بزرگ‌تر این امکان را می‌دهد که به‌صورت همزمان به اطلاعات دسترسی داشته باشند.

نتیجه‌گیری


به‌طور کلی، این اسکریپت نه‌تنها کارایی را افزایش می‌دهد، بلکه به کاربران کمک می‌کند تا با کمترین خطا، تجهیزات خود را مدیریت کنند. اگر به دنبال یک راه حل ساده و مؤثر برای مدیریت تجهیزات شبکه خود هستید، این اسکریپت گزینه مناسبی به شمار می‌آید.
باکس دانلود (ثبت تجهیزات موجودی شبکه php)
دانلود

پیشنهاد برای دانلود ( ثبت تجهیزات موجودی شبکه php )

برای دانلود کردن اینجا را کلیک فرمایید

نظرات کاربران (۳)

مریم احمدی

عالی بود .. با تشکر